Taylor Swift has officially taken back what’s rightfully hers.
On May 30, the global pop icon reclaimed the master recordings of her first six albums — a major personal and professional victory that’s been years in the making. And while the moment was already emotional, having Travis Kelce right beside her made it all the more special.
In a report published by PEOPLE on Friday, a source close to the singer revealed just how much the milestone meant to her — and how her relationship with Kelce amplified the joy of it.
“Reclaiming her masters has been emotional and empowering,” the insider shared. “She’s proud, relieved, and finally feels like a chapter has closed in the best possible way. Having Travis by her side for that milestone made it even more special.”
The source also gave a little insight from Kelce’s perspective, saying the Kansas City Chiefs star felt “honored to support her” through it all and “wouldn’t have wanted it any other way.”

Not even a month after getting her masters back, Taylor performed her fan-favorite track “Shake It Off” during the Tight Ends & Friends benefit concert in Nashville — a fitting way to celebrate the return of one of her signature hits.
